Does this increase the complexity of ISA investing?
The move increases the complexity of ISA investing, at a time when experts are calling for more simplicity and flexibility for individuals, who already often find it difficult to navigate the investment landscape more widely. Mr Summersgill said: “Government should be focused squarely on simplifying the market to make it easier for ordinary people to navigate, providing flexibility for consumers, rather than adding friction in the form of new allowances and added complexity.” He would like to see the Government ask itself “two key questions” before implementing these proposals. The first is whether any serious person would design a system with “umpteen ISA products all with different allowances”. The second is whether there is any evidence at all that this measure will encourage people to invest. Mr Summersgill added: “The answer to both those questions is no.
